Lumbar support is the single feature that separates a gaming chair you’ll love from one you’ll quietly resent. Your lower back carries the load during long sessions, and without proper support that natural inward curve collapses, leading to slouching and aches. A chair that cradles your lumbar region keeps your spine aligned, letting you focus on the game instead of your posture.

How to Choose a Gaming Chair with Lumbar Support

  • Adjustable vs. built-in: Adjustable lumbar pillows let you dial in the fit, while built-in ergonomic support offers a fixed but consistent curve.
  • Support quality: Pocket-spring or firm foam support holds up far better than a thin, floppy pillow that flattens quickly.
  • Overall ergonomics: Pair lumbar support with adjustable armrests, recline, and height for a truly comfortable position.
  • Weight capacity and frame: A sturdy metal frame and appropriate weight rating ensure lasting support and stability.
  • Material and breathability: Breathable fabric or quality leather keeps you comfortable during long sessions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is built-in or adjustable lumbar support better?

Adjustable support lets you customize the fit to your back, while built-in support offers a consistent ergonomic curve. Both work well if the support is firm and well-designed.

Does lumbar support really help with back pain?

Yes, proper lumbar support helps maintain your spine’s natural curve, reducing slouching and lower-back strain during long sessions.

What weight capacity should I look for?

Choose a chair rated comfortably above your weight for stability. Big-and-tall models rated for 400 lbs suit larger users best.

Can I add lumbar support to a chair?

An external lumbar pillow can help, but a chair with proper built-in or adjustable support offers a more reliable, integrated solution.
